What is the last phase of the sun?

What is the last phase of the sun?

All stars die, and eventually — in about 5 billion years — our sun will, too. Once its supply of hydrogen is exhausted, the final, dramatic stages of its life will unfold, as our host star expands to become a red giant and then tears its body to pieces to condense into a white dwarf.

What will be the final end state of the sun?

white dwarf
The Sun is destined to perish as a white dwarf. But, before that happens, it will evolve into a red giant, engulfing Mercury and Venus in the process. At the same time, it will blow away Earth’s atmosphere and boil its oceans, making the planet uninhabitable.

Which stage is the Sun in?

main sequence star
The Sun is currently a main sequence star and will remain so for another 4-5 billion years. It will then expand and cool to become a red giant, after which it will shrink and heat up again to become a white dwarf. The white dwarf star will run out of nuclear fuel and slowly cool down over many billions of years.

What are the Sun layers?

The inner layers are the Core, Radiative Zone and Convection Zone. The outer layers are the Photosphere, the Chromosphere, the Transition Region and the Corona. IRIS will focus its investigation on the Chromosphere and Transition Region.

What is the main sequence of the Sun’s Life?

The Main Sequence Stage Like most stars in our universe, the Sun is on the main sequence stage of its life. This means nuclear fusion reactions in its core fused hydrogen into helium. However, this process cannot last forever since there is a finite amount of hydrogen in the core of the Sun. Currently it has more than 72\% hydrogen.

What will happen to the Sun when it dies?

This will begin in approximately 6.4 billion years at which point the Sun will exit the main sequence stage of its life. With its hydrogen exhausted in the core, its inner helium ash that has built up there will become unstable and collapse under its own weight.
